History since inception

On 18th June 1908 some like minded social workers from Mapusa laid the foundation of the Institution DNYANPRASSARAK MANDAL with the noble intention of spreading education among the masses. They started a Primary Marathi school called DNYANPRASSARAK VIDYALAYA and a public library "DURGA VACHAN MANDIR". The inances for this noble purpose was raised by DHARMA MUTH (handful of rice collected from house to house everyday by the volunteers) and a token subscription received from the members of the public. To begin with the school was run with one teacher and just 20 students. In 1922, Vaishya Mandal was founded with the intention to help the Dnyanprassarak Mandal with necessary monetary aid. The classes were held in private premises; first in the house of Mr. Kochkar and later at the residence of Mr. Khalap.

As the school grew, in course of time, a need was felt to have our own permanent accommodation and so in the year 1935, Vaishya Mandal constructed their own building the "Vaishya Bhuvan" in the heart of Mapusa city and allotted the same for conducting school classes to Dnyanprassarak Mandal.
